Principal Fire Protection Engineer information

What is a principal fire protection engineer?

Principal Fire Protection Engineers are senior professionals who lead the design, implementation, and management of fire protection systems in buildings and industrial facilities. They ensure that structures comply with fire safety codes and standards, conduct risk assessments, and develop solutions to prevent and mitigate fire hazards. In addition to technical expertise, they often supervise teams, consult with clients, and guide projects from concept through completion. Their role is critical in safeguarding lives and property through proactive fire safety engineering.

What are some common challenges faced by a principal fire protection engineer when managing large-scale projects?

Principal Fire Protection Engineers often encounter challenges such as coordinating with multiple disciplines, ensuring compliance with evolving fire codes, and managing tight project timelines. They must balance technical requirements with client expectations and frequently lead teams through complex problem-solving scenarios. Effective communication and proactive risk management are essential for overcoming these obstacles and delivering safe, code-compliant designs on schedule.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a principal fire protection engineer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Principal Fire Protection Engineer, you need an in-depth understanding of fire protection engineering principles, building codes, and extensive experience, typically supported by a bachelor's or master's degree in engineering and a Professional Engineer (PE) license. Mastery of technical tools such as AutoCAD, Revit, hydraulic calculation software, and familiarity with NFPA standards is essential. Exceptional leadership, problem-solving, and effective communication skills help you manage teams and liaise with clients and regulatory bodies. These skills ensure the design and implementation of fire protection systems that safeguard lives, property, and comply with legal requirements.

Essential Duties

The essential duties noted below are not intended to be an exhaustive list of all responsibilities, functions, and skills. They are intended to be a summary of key job responsibilities and duties.

  • Perform plan review of fire protection engineering analyses for commercial, industrial, institutional, and residential projects.
  • Develop fire protection and life safety system designs, including fire sprinkler, fire alarm, smoke control, special hazards, and other fire protection systems as required.
  • Review architectural and engineering plans for compliance with applicable building, fire, and life safety codes and standards.
  • Prepare Review fire protection engineering reports, code analyses, technical memoranda, and supporting documentation for permitting and regulatory approval.
  • Coordinate with architects, engineers, contractors, owners, and Authorities Having Jurisdiction (AHJs) throughout the design and construction process.
  • Provide technical guidance regarding fire and building code requirements, fire protection systems, and life safety design.
  • Conduct field observations and site visits to verify construction and system installations for compliance with approved plans and applicable codes.
  • Support permit applications, agency reviews, and respond to plan review comments as necessary.
  • Perform other related duties and responsibilities as required.

Desired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in Fire Protection Engineering or related engineering discipline.
  • Two (2) or more years of fire protection engineering experience in consulting, government, or related industry.
  • Experience with the design and analysis of fire protection and life safety systems.
  • Strong knowledge of the California Building Code (CBC), California Fire Code (CFC), NFPA standards, International Building Code (IBC), International Fire Code (IFC), and related fire protection codes and standards.
  • Experience reviewing code analyses, engineering reports, and technical documentation.
  • Experience coordinating with architects, engineers, contractors, clients, and regulatory agencies.
  • Professional Engineer (PE) license in Fire Protection Engineering is preferred. Candidates with the ability to obtain California licensure are encouraged to apply.
  • NICET certifications and additional ICC certifications are a plus.
  • Strong written and verbal communication skills with the ability to effectively interact with clients and project teams.
